New Standard Gauge Rail 132 RE Profile from Germany

New 132 RE profile rail (60 kg/m equivalent) from nonalloy steel, as-rolled without heat treatment, for heavy haul freight railways. HTS 7302.10.10.25 covers this as new 'other' untreated iron/nonalloy steel rails. American standard for mainline use.

Import Tips

Reference AREMA 132 RE specifications in entry docs; certify carbon steel composition <0.8%; ensure no confusion with premium head-hardened rails requiring different subheading
